Giant Mining Corp. Appoints Senior Geologist Jeff Bickel to

Technical Advisory Board

VANCOUVER, BC — March 10, 2025 — Giant Mining Corp. (CSE: BFG | OTC:

BFGFF | FWB: YW5) (“Giant Mining” or the “Company”) is pleased to announce the

appointment of Mr. Jeff Bickel to its Technical Advisory Board.

Mr. Bickel is a highly experienced geologist specializing in exploring and developing copper deposits,

with expertise in resource estimation, geological modeling, exploration programs, mine planning,

and the technical aspects of in situ recovery (ISR) mining. His work in ISR mining has involved

transdisciplinary projects that integrate geology, hydrogeology, metallurgy, mine permitting,

environmental studies, and operational data management, making him a strategic addition to Giant

Mining’s advisory team.

Currently, Mr. Bickel is with RESPEC Company LLC (formerly Mine Development Associates), where

he manages the Geology Services team. His team provides consulting services throughout the

mining industry, specializing in resource estimates, geological modeling, and exploration planning

for base and precious metals. Mr. Bickel has particular experience in such services for copper

deposits.

Throughout his career, Mr. Bickel has played a pivotal role in the mining sector, refining his expertise

in optimizing ISR mining processes. He holds a Bachelor of Science degree in Geological Sciences

from Arizona State University.

Update on Warrant Proceeds and Outstanding Tradeable Warrants (BFG.WT)

The Company has recently received over $3 million from the exercise of warrants, further

strengthening Giant Mining’s financial position and supporting ongoing exploration and development

activities.

Following these exercises 5,914,500 tradeable warrants are still outstanding and expire on May 1,

2025.

About Giant Mining Corp.

Giant Mining Corp. is focused on identifying, acquiring, and advancing late-stage copper and

copper/silver/gold projects to meet the growing global demand for critical metals. This demand is

driven by initiatives like the Green New Deal in the United States and similar climate-focused

programs worldwide, which require substantial amounts of copper, silver, and gold for electric

vehicles, renewable energy infrastructure, and the modernization of clean and affordable energy

systems.

The Company’s flagship asset is the Majuba Hill Copper, Silver, and Gold District, located 156 miles

(251 km) from Reno, Nevada. Majuba Hill is situated in a mining-friendly jurisdiction with supportive

regulations and has the potential to become one of the next major copper deposits, critical for

meeting the increasing need for this red metal.
